Optimization of RADAR Waveforms - WARP

MTRI's engineers technical goal is to design waveforms for a semi-cooperative, distributed RADAR system.

Conditional joint optimization: Waveform design of adaptable RADAR, conditioned on the existence of non-cooperative RADARs.

Constrained joint optimization: Special case of conditional joint optimization where a cooperative network’s waveforms are designed subject to real-world limitations.
